Implement Effective Pedigree Chart Creation Techniques
Creating requires adherence to several best practices:
- Start with the Proband: Position the individual of interest at the center of the chart. This establishes a clear focus, facilitating the visualization of inheritance patterns and relationships.
- Use Standardized Symbols: Employ universally recognized symbols for individuals and relationships. This enhances clarity and understanding, aiding communication among genetics professionals and helping patients better comprehend their family histories. Specialists emphasize that using these symbols is crucial for accurately representing biological relationships and ensuring information is easily interpretable.
- Incorporate Generational Layers: Clearly separate generations to avoid confusion and ensure relationships are easily traceable. This organization aids in recognizing inheritance patterns and potential hereditary concerns, which are vital for .
